orthodox

or·tho·dox [ áwrthə dòks ]


adjective 
Definition:
 
following traditional doctrine: following the established or traditional rules of a political or religious belief, a philosophy, or a way of life



noun  (plural or·tho·dox·es)
Definition:
 
somebody who has traditional beliefs: a follower of traditional or established beliefs or rules, or a member of an Orthodox denomination

[Late 16th century. Via French orthodoxe and late Latin< Greek orthodoxos "having the correct opinion" < doxa "opinion"]

or·tho·dox·ly adverb
